Miriam Case 1733–1765 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 23 JUN 1733

Birth Location: Simsbury, Hartford County, Connecticut, United States of America

Death Date: 04 JUN 1765

Death Location: Wintonbury, Hartford, Connecticut, USA

Father: Nathaniel Case

Mother: Miriam Burr

Spouse(s): Joseph Atwell

Children(s): Annar Atwell, Joseph Atwell, Benjamin Atwell, Anne Atwell, Ozias Atwell, Olive Atwell

Miriam Case was born in 1733 in Simsbury, Hartford County, Connecticut, United States of America, the child of Nathaniel Sr Case And Miriam Burr. Miriam Case married Joseph Atwell, and had children including Annar Atwell, Anne Atwell, Benjamin Atwell, Joseph Atwell, Olive Atwell, Ozias Atwell. Miriam Case passed away in 1765 in Wintonbury, Hartford, Connecticut, USA.
